DDoS攻击是一种常见且破坏性较大的网络攻击方式,其核心在于利用多个分布式的设备同时向目标服务器发送大量请求或数据包,导致目标服务器的资源(如带宽、CPU、内存等)被耗尽,无法正常响应合法用户的请求,从而使服务中断或性能严重下降,CDN(内容分发网络)在抵御DDoS攻击方面发挥着重要作用,以下是详细分析:
1、流量分散:CDN通过在全球范围内部署大量的边缘节点服务器,当用户请求到达时,会被就近分配到最近的节点,同样地,攻击流量也会被分散到各个节点,避免某一节点或源站承受所有攻击压力。
2、带宽冗余:CDN服务商通常拥有巨大的带宽储备和网络资源,能够吸收和消化大规模的攻击流量,确保正常的业务不受影响。
3、实时监控与清洗:CDN系统持续监控各节点的流量情况,利用大数据分析和智能算法,及时发现异常的流量模式,当检测到疑似DDoS攻击流量时,CDN会将这些流量引导至专业的清洗中心,通过过滤、校验等手段,剔除恶意流量,只有合法的请求才能最终到达源服务器。
4、策略过滤:利用黑白名单、速率限制、协议分析等技术手段,对攻击特征进行识别和过滤。
5、智能调度和负载均衡:CDN能够将用户的请求智能地分发到多个服务器节点上,均衡各节点的负载,防止某个节点过载,当某个节点受到攻击或者出现故障时,CDN的调度系统会自动将流量切换到其他健康的节点,保障服务的连续性。
6、应用层防护:CDN集成WAF功能,能够对HTTP/HTTPS请求进行深度检测,防御针对应用层的DDoS攻击,如HTTP Flood、Slowloris等。
7、弹性扩展和冗余机制:CDN具有良好的可扩展性,能够根据流量需求动态调整资源,快速响应突发的流量变化,数据和服务在多个节点上冗余备份,单点故障不会影响整体服务的可用性。
虽然DDoS攻击具有强大的破坏力,但CDN通过其分布式架构、先进的安全防护技术和灵活的应对策略,能够在很大程度上缓解甚至阻止DDoS攻击的成功,需要注意的是,没有绝对的安全措施,企业在使用CDN的同时,还应结合自身环境和情况,采取综合的安全部署和增强措施,以降低DDoS攻击带来的风险和损失。
以下是相关问答FAQs:
Q1: 什么是DDoS攻击?CDN如何防止DDoS攻击?
A1: DDoS攻击是指攻击者利用大量的请求或流量来淹没目标服务器,使其无法正常运行,CDN通过多个分布在全球各地的服务器来分担流量负载,从而减轻目标服务器的压力,CDN还可以使用各种防御机制来识别和过滤DDoS攻击流量,确保正常用户的请求能够顺利到达目标服务器。
Q2: CDN如何识别DDoS攻击流量?
A2: CDN可以通过多种方式来识别DDoS攻击流量,其中一种常见的方式是使用流量分析技术,通过检测流量中的异常模式和行为来辨别攻击流量,CDN还可以利用黑名单和白名单机制,将来自已知攻击源的流量拦截在边缘服务器上,CDN还可以使用人工智能和机器学习算法来不断学习和适应新型的DDoS攻击。
小编有话说:
在当今数字化时代,网络安全问题日益突出,DDoS攻击作为其中一种常见且破坏性较大的攻击方式,给企业和网站带来了巨大的威胁,随着技术的不断发展,CDN作为网络安全的重要一环,在防御DDoS攻击中发挥着越来越重要的作用,通过其分布式架构、先进的安全防护技术和灵活的应对策略,CDN能够在很大程度上缓解甚至阻止DDoS攻击的成功,对于需要提高安全性和可用性的企业和网站来说,采用CDN服务是一个明智的选择,除了依赖CDN等外部安全服务外,企业还应加强自身的安全意识和技术能力,采取综合的安全部署和增强措施,共同构建更加安全可靠的网络环境。
原创文章,作者:未希,如若转载,请注明出处:https://www.kdun.com/ask/1491095.html
本网站发布或转载的文章及图片均来自网络,其原创性以及文中表达的观点和判断不代表本网站。如有问题,请联系客服处理。
发表回复